# Break-Glass Access — InvoForge Renderer

Plugin authors normally interact with the InvoForge PDF renderer through the sandboxed plugin API only. Break-glass access exists solely for incidents where a malformed plugin corrupts the render queue and the sandbox cannot be reached. Request approval from the on-call steward first; all break-glass sessions are logged and reviewed within 24 hours. Once approval is granted, unlock the emergency console using the recovery passphrase that appears immediately below.

recovery phrase for yawif-hahif: druys-kelius-ralax-raliel

Night-shift staff: Floor 4 of the Tellhaven Building opens this week. After 21:00, access is via the rear stairwell only; the lifts are locked out overnight during the settling period. Complete a walk-through of the new floor once per shift and log it. The stairwell keypad accepts the code below.

badge for yahop-fawep: bdg-XBKXI-68071

Welcome to the Thornbury split effort! We're carving the user module out of the Oxcart monolith, and if you're on call you'll mostly care about the dual-write phase. Right now every user mutation writes to both the legacy table and the new Userhive service; a comparator job flags mismatches hourly. Mismatches under 10/hour are fine — just log them. Above that, page the platform channel and pause the backfill worker. The full cutover plan, including rollback steps and the comparator query, is documented on the internal page here.

operations page: https://confluence.lumicsys.internal/projects/display/projects/display

Prototype Workshop — Reception Notes (Quillford Labs)

Visitors attending the prototype workshop should be directed to Room 1.14, behind the model shop. Safety glasses are stored in the cabinet by the door; hand one to each guest. The workshop stays locked between sessions. To open it for authorised attendees, enter the code below at the keypad.

door code, hahop-bawif: bdg-B-76